		| Paper: | 
		Phenomenological Gravity and Eclipses | 
	 
	
		| Volume: | 
		370, Solar and Stellar Physics Through Eclipses | 
	 
	
		| Page: | 
		261 | 
	 
	
		| Authors: | 
		Budding, E. | 
	 
	
	
		| Abstract: | 
		A phenomenological approach to material inertia and gravity allows a direct explanation of observed effects. While the high-energy implications are perplexing, eclipses, of various forms, allow practical tests to be made. LAGEOS satellite anomalies may provide relevant evidence. But other possible, eclipse-related, data avenues may allow better numerical evaluations of the Laplace absorption parameter (h). A brief review is presented. |
